RE: The tariff classification of components for window blinds from Taiwan or China.

Dear Mr. Parisi:

In your letter dated May 30, 2000, on behalf of Elegant Windows, Inc., you requested a tariff classification ruling.

Samples were provided with your letter. The components include slat material, regular valances, bottom rails and crown valances. All are composed of foamed polyvinyl chloride plastic (PVC). They will be imported in lengths of nine feet. The cross section of each product is uniform throughout its entire length, and they are not worked beyond surface-working. The slat material has an oval cross section.

The applicable subheading for the above components for window blinds will be 3916.20.0090,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for monofilament of which any cross-sectional dimension exceeds 1 mm, rods, sticks and profile shapes, whether or not surface-worked, but not otherwise worked, of plastics: of polymers of vinyl chloride, other. The rate of duty will be 5.8 percent ad valorem.

This ruling is being issued under the provisions of Part 177 of the Customs Regulations (19 C.F.R. 177).
